Butler County, PA vs Will County, IL

Property Tax Rate Comparison 2025

Quick Answer

Butler County, PA: 1.95% effective rate · $4,580/yr median tax · median home $234,903

Will County, IL: 1.74% effective rate · $5,923/yr median tax · median home $340,447

Frequently Asked Questions

What is the property tax difference between Butler County and Will County?
Butler County, PA has an effective property tax rate of 1.95% with a median annual tax of $4,580. Will County, IL has a rate of 1.74% with a median annual tax of $5,923. The difference is 0.21 percentage points.
Which county has higher property taxes, Butler County or Will County?
Butler County, PA has the higher effective property tax rate at 1.95% compared to 1.74%.
How do Butler County and Will County compare to the national average?
The national average effective property tax rate is 1.06%. Butler County is above average at 1.95%, and Will County is above average at 1.74%.
